Baron Clinton

The Barony of Clinton is a barony by writ in the Peerage of England, dating to 1298. For a time in the 16th and 17th centuries it was held by the Earls of Lincoln. The fourteenth Baron was created Baron Fortescue and Earl of Clinton in 1746. On his death the barony of Fortescue was inherited, according to a special remainder in the letters patent, by his half-brother Matthew (from whom the Earls Fortescue descend) while the earldom became extinct. The barony of Clinton was inherited by a female cousin.

Barons Clinton (1298)

*John de Clinton, 1st Baron Clinton (d. 1315)
*John de Clinton, 2nd Baron Clinton(d. C. 1335)
*John de Clinton, 3rd Baron Clinton (d. 1398)
*William de Clinton, 4th Baron Clinton (1378-1431)
*John de Clinton, 5th Baron Clinton (1410-1464)
*John Clinton, 6th Baron Clinton (1431-1488)
*John Clinton, 7th Baron Clinton (1471-1514)
*Thomas Clinton, 8th Baron Clinton (1490-1517)
*Edward Clinton, 1st Earl of Lincoln, 9th Baron Clinton (1512-1585)
*Henry Clinton, 2nd Earl of Lincoln, 10th Baron Clinton (1541-1616)
*Thomas Clinton, 3rd Earl of Lincoln, 11th Baron Clinton (1568-1619)
*Theophilus Clinton, 4th Earl of Lincoln, 12th Baron Clinton (1600-1667)
*Edward Clinton, 5th Earl of Lincoln, 13th Baron Clinton (d. 1692) (abeyant)
*Hugh Fortescue, 1st Earl of Clinton, 14th Baron Clinton (1696-1751) (abeyance terminated 1721; abeyant 1751)
*Margaret Rolle, 15th Baroness Clinton (1709-1781) (abeyance terminated 1760)
*George Walpole, 3rd Earl of Orford, 16th Baron Clinton (1730-1791) (dormant on his death)
*Robert George William Trefusis, 17th Baron Clinton (1764-1797) (claimed title 1794)
*Robert Cotton St John Trefusis, 18th Baron Clinton (1787-1832)
*Charles Rodolph Trefusis, 19th Baron Clinton (1791-1866)
*Charles Henry Rolle Hepburn-Stuart-Forbes-Trefusis, 20th Baron Clinton (1834-1904)
*Charles John Robert Hepburn-Stuart-Forbes-Trefusis, 21st Baron Clinton (1863-1957) (abeyant)
*Gerald Neville Mark Fane Trefusis, 22nd Baron Clinton (b. 1934) (abeyance terminated 1965)

Heir-Apparent: His son Hon. Charles Patrick Rolle Fane-Trefusis (b. 1962)
Heir-Apparent's Heir-Apparent: Fane-Trefusis's son Edward Charles Rolle Fane-Trefusis (b. 1994)

Earl Clinton (1746)

*Hugh Fortescue, 1st Earl of Clinton (1696-1751) (extinct)
